Description
The Procurement of a Framework for Healthcare Clinical Information Systems that will assist contracting authorities to support healthcare staff in the assessment, planning and delivery of better patient care, strengthen the information and resource base for research and development, clinical audit, teaching and training activity. It will allow for improvement in the quality of patient-based data, the efficient handling and processing of that data and improve the management and administration of clinical and non-clinical services while improving the reporting mechanism and ability to extract required information from the system in timely manner as requested.
A key focus for the renewal will be ensuring data quality, interpretation and interoperability, as well as innovations which have emerged following the pandemic relating to patient and clinician collaboration using core clinical systems, for example software supplemented with mobile apps and video consultation. Population health solutions are also being considered for inclusion.
